Creating bevels
- Let's continue our look at SVG filters in Inkscape, with Bevels and Bumps. In the exercise file, I have a few copies of a spiral shape and we'll apply some of the different Bevel and Bump filters to these shapes to compare the different results we get. So let's select the first spiral, and choose Filters, Bevels, Bloom, right here at the top. And I'll also open the filter editor and open it up a little bit. Now by default, Bloom gives us large diffused white highlights, some texture and some fairly dark shadows on the Bevels. But the great thing about any SVG filter is that you can quickly change the look by tweaking the settings. So in the filter editor, I can see that a lot of work has gone into making this particular filter. I can scroll down and see a whole long list of primitives here. So let's make a couple of changes.
